2008 SESSION
SB 203 Real estate tax; exemptions for elderly and handicapped persons in certain cities and counties.
Introduced by: Frederick M. Quayle | all patrons ... notes | add to my profiles
S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:
Real estate tax relief; elderly and permanently and totally disabled. Increases from $62,000 to $67,000 the income limit in certain cities and counties for eligibility for elderly and permanently and totally disabled real estate tax relief programs.
